Types of grinders on wood

To make the right choice when buying a grinder on wood, it is necessary, first of all, to pay attention to the characteristics and capabilities of the tool, which can be professional or household. The former are designed for intensive and prolonged use under the influence of high loads: only high-quality materials are used for their manufacture, and the level of reliability and strength of mechanical and electronic components is an order of magnitude higher when compared with a household tool. Professional machines are much more powerful, more productive, heavier, but also more expensive.

Among household tools you can find really interesting tools, which, however, in some of their characteristics will be inferior to professional devices. But there is also a pleasant moment. low cost. If you plan to use a grinder no more than several times a month for a couple of hours, then a household tool is your choice (there is no point in spending money on a professional tool).

Household sanders work intermittently every 15-20 minutes

There are a number of devices designed for grinding: tape, vibration, eccentric, direct grinding, surface grinding, etc., used for processing various wood products and other materials.

Features of belt grinders

Belt machines are commonly used for rough machining of flat surfaces. With their help, you can remove a thick layer of material (for example, completely remove the paint or putty). This device is also in demand in the processing of window and door parts. for example, for processing internal rounded surfaces. Belt grinders are often used when it is necessary to grind a specific area in a car.

Choosing a belt grinder depending on power

The key working element of the tape machine is an abrasive tape that is glued into a ring. The width of this tape can range from 65-110 mm. The tape rotates thanks to a pair of rollers, the speed of which is about 150-400 m / min. That is, it can be argued that the increased speed of the tape provides the greatest efficiency; here the main ratio of the cost and power of the engine, because, for example, for the movement of the tape more than 300 rpm you need an engine that has at least 600 watts of power.

But there are also negative aspects of tape machines. So, the most powerful and productive units provide low quality processing (often traces of grooves and scratches remain on the surface). In some cases, after processing with a tape machine, there is a need for finishing, which is best done with a vibrating or eccentric device.

Tip. A belt sander is capable of removing up to 15 g of material per second, which no other kind of machine can do.

Features of Vibratory Grinders

A vibrating tool for performing grinding work is also often called surface grinding. Such machines are mainly used for finishing. for example, for polishing surfaces of a flat type. The vibration machine is capable of working with metal, plastic, wood, artificial and natural stone, composite materials, etc.

A key feature of vibrating machines is the presence of a soft grinding base, due to which reciprocating movements are performed at high speed and with a small amplitude.

In most cases, a machine with a rectangular base is used, but you can also find a deltoid base, which makes it possible to work in hard-to-reach places.

What to look for when choosing a vibratory grinder

It is strongly recommended to purchase a grinder with a dust removal system, since the vast majority of models are equipped with it. It is not worth underestimating the importance of this system, because when performing grinding work a really huge amount of dust is generated, which poses a danger to the life of the worker.

Attention! It is worth remembering that household machines are able to work no more than a third of an hour, after which they need rest (20-30 minutes).

Features of eccentric grinders

The key difference between the eccentric machine and the above units is the presence of an eccentric mechanism, due to which it is possible to simultaneously perform reciprocating and rotational movements. An eccentric tool is best suited for machining profile and curved surfaces; able to work with almost all materials, in particular with wood, metal, plastic, etc.

It is this tool that is able to perform the most high-quality and accurate grinding, but such a machine "passes" in front of shallow corners and indentations. the working "plate" simply does not get there. The engines of modern cars consume from 200 to 900 watts, and those that ask for more will naturally be more productive. If we talk about the rotation of the "plate", then it usually fluctuates in the range of 4-14 thousand rpm (the higher the speed, the rougher the processing).

Eccentric machines are often well “stuffed” with electronics. for example, a frequency maintenance system (it does not fall under load). Some models have an electrodynamic brake, thanks to which you can instantly stop work to prevent damage to the workpiece. In professional models, an inrush current limiter can be provided, thanks to which the tool accelerates smoothly and does not create an overload that occurs during a sharp start.

When choosing, pay attention to the dimensions and weight of the device, especially if you need to perform work “on weight”. Choose a faster car than a powerful one. they will be easier and cheaper. If you need to perform work on a workbench, then you should choose the device with the greatest weight (this will be more of a plus than a minus). It is also worth paying attention to how the switches are located, how they work, how difficult it is to change the accessories, and whether the power cord interferes with the operation.
